Abstract

The TUNE-BEAM initiative aims at establishing the TUscany NEtwork for BioElectronic Approaches in Medicine. Bioelectronic approaches will be used in the TUNE-BEAM project to advance the scientific understanding of physiopathology of body organs and complex functions, as well as to translate such knowledge into medical practice in order to develop novel clinical strategies. Among the possible methods to gain access to the nervous system, the microneurographic and microneurostimulation techniques are characterized by low invasiveness and very good spatial and temporal selectivity. The TUNE-BEAM project will focus on the application of microneurography and microneurostimulation to develop AI-based predictive algorithms for fine-tuning of electroceutics treatments in neurological, cardiovascular and endocrinological diseases, and specifically for patients with limb amputations, patients with hypertension or heart failure and patients with unresponsive wakefulness syndrome and minimally conscious state.
